PLO lashes out at Al-Jazeera over conflict coverage

RAMALLAH, West Bank (AFP) - A senior Palestinian official on Sunday accused pan-Arab Al-Jazeera television of favoring Hamas in its coverage of the battles between the Islamists and rival Fatah.

"Al-Jazeera is an accomplice in the crimes committed by the (Hamas) militias... against our people," Yasser Abed Rabbo, secretary general of the executive committee of the Palestine Liberation Organization, told Palestinian radio.

"It has become a mouthpiece for these militias and has remained silent about their crimes," said the close ally of Palestinian president Mahmud Abbas, the leader of Fatah.

Abed Rabbo accused the Qatar-based satellite channel of "encouraging the putschists' crimes by covering these extreme terrorists and not covering their crimes."

He said the popular international broadcaster has given wide coverage to "isolated acts" committed by Fatah loyalists against Hamas in the West Bank and "marginal" coverage "to the atrocious crimes committed in the Gaza Strip."

No immediate reaction from the broadcaster was available.

Hamas fighters routed the pro-Fatah security services in Gaza early Friday after a week of vicious street battles, which saw Fatah loyalists being lynched in the streets and thrown to their deaths from high-rise buildings.

Reprisal attacks against Hamas in the Fatah stronghold of West Bank have seen Hamas-linked organizations torched and ransacked and members of the movement seized in the Israeli-occupied territory.
